Quad-Rotor Airship Modeling and Simulation Based on Backstepping Control
보안공학연구지원센터(IJCA) International Journal of Control and Automation Vol.6 No.5 2013.10 pp.369-384
※ 원문제공기관과의 협약기간이 종료되어 열람이 제한될 수 있습니다.
Firstly, a novel structure of indoor quad-rotor airship is proposed to overcome the traditional indoor airship shortcomings such as poor balance and lack of buoyancy in this paper. The kinetic model is established according to the design structure and flight characteristics by the principle of Newtonian mechanics and the laws of physics. The force analysis on the quad-rotor airship, including gravity, buoyancy, aerodynamic, wind resistance, propeller force, etc. Secondly, binding Kinetics model, the outer loop position controller and the inner loop attitude controller are designed based on the PID control algorithm. The outer loop position controller includes instantaneous position and velocity, while the inner loop attitude controller includes body angular velocity, Euler angular velocity and Euler angles. The simulation platform is designed by using Matlab/Simulink. The simulation results demonstrate the correctness of the dynamic model and the effectiveness of the control method. Finally, according to the PID’s effect on time-varying system and nonlinear system is not very well perfect, we adopted Lyapunov stability theorem and backstepping algorithm to design the controller and divides the whole system into two return circuits and each circuit are divided into three second-order systems which reduce order number of controller effectively. And the control algorithm achieved good results.
Performance of Channel Coding Schemes with Interleaver under Impulsive Noise Channel

The concatenated codes or the convolutional codes which are often adopted in the communication systems are originally designed to overcome the random independent noise. As such, the performance is severely degraded over the bursty impulsive noise channels. In this paper we compare the bit error rate (BER) performance of the various different channel coding schemes with interleaver over the bursty impulsive noise channels. In particular, we focus on the existence of the bit level and/or the byte level interleavers and show from the extensive simulations that the performance can be different depending on the existence of the interleaver. From our simulations we can see that the concatenated codes with the byte interleaver between the inner and outer codes and the bit interleaver after the inner code gives the best performance among them. For the schemes which include the bit level interleaver, we also observe the interleaving gain versus the interleaver span so that it can be a good guideline to design the communication systems with the concatenated codes.

Symbol Timing Detection for OFDM Signals with Time Varying Gain

The packet based OFDM (Orthogonal Frequency Division Multiplexing) systems require the fast timing synchronization using a preamble located at the beginning of the received data frame. To detect the symbol timing of the received signal, periodicity of the preamble can be utilized. However, the time varying gain of preamble sample values can affect the performance of the synchronization in case the samples of the beginning part of the packet are involved. This is due to the AGC (Automatic Gain Control) operation at the receiver. Conventional symbol timing detectors use the very last part of the short preamble whose gain level is settled upon the completion of the AGC operation. In this paper the symbol timing detector is proposed using all parts of the short preamble to improve the detection performance keeping the independence of the AGC gain. Simulation results show that the proposed method shows compatible performance for various channel environments.
Singular Perturbation Approximation of Balanced Infinite-Dimensional Systems

This paper concerned with a model reduction of infinite dimensional systems by using the singular perturbation approximation. The system considered is that of the exponentially stable linear system with bounded and finite-rank input and output operators such that the balanced realization can be performed on the system. Furthermore, the singular perturbation method is applied to reduce the order of the balanced infinite dimensional systems. A reduced-order model can be obtained by setting to zero of derivative all states corresponding to smaller Hankel singular values. To show the effectiveness of the proposed method, numerical simulations are applied to the heat conduction.

Synthesizable Manycore Processor Designs with FPGA in Teaching Computer Architecture

Manycore processor architectures are currently very widely used in almost all computer systems. Furthermore, many computer science department have started to teach parallel programming on manycore system platforms. To best understand the parallel programming on those manycore processors, the classes on manycore processor architecture also have to be provided. However, most current undergraduate computer architecture classes have not yet provided. In this paper, we have design a manycore processor design using a conventional MIPS processor design that is considered as a standard processor architecture model in a traditional undergraduate computer architecture class. Synthesize manycore processor models are developed in 850 lines of Verilog-HDL together with simple parallel applications so students can understand the entire manycore processor design and can learn the basics of the manycore system including underlying communication architecture.
